#470cf4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#470cf4 is composed of 27.8% red, 4.7%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 95.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 255.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 50.2%. #470cf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e18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#470cf4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#470cf4 has RGB values of R:71, G:12,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4656372.

Shades and Tints of #470cf4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#470cf4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7789 is the less saturated color, while #4202fe is the most saturated one.
